Accident Details and Location

The accident occurred on the eastbound carriageway of the M56 motorway, between junction 12 (Runcorn) and junction 14 (Chester). The incident, reported at approximately 7:30 AM, involved a three-vehicle collision. Emergency services confirmed that several people sustained injuries, although the severity is yet to be fully disclosed. The incident resulted in a full closure of the eastbound carriageway for several hours, significantly impacting the morning commute for thousands of drivers.

  • Location: M56 eastbound, J12 (Runcorn) - J14 (Chester)
  • Time: Approximately 7:30 AM
  • Type of Accident: Three-vehicle collision
  • Road Closure: Full closure of the eastbound carriageway initially; some lanes reopened by midday.

Impact on Traffic and Current Conditions

The M56 accident has caused widespread disruption across the Cheshire and Deeside areas. As of 1:00 PM, significant congestion remains, with lengthy queues stretching back several miles. Traffic is currently at a standstill in several areas, and travel times are significantly extended. Drivers are experiencing delays of up to 2 hours on alternative routes.

  • Current Conditions: Heavy congestion and significant delays persist.
  • Affected Lanes: Eastbound carriageway experienced a full closure initially, with some lanes subsequently reopened under traffic management.
  • Travel Time Delays: Delays of 2+ hours are being reported.
  • Diversions: Drivers are advised to use the A556 as an alternative route, though this is also experiencing increased traffic volume.

Emergency Services Response

Emergency services including Cheshire Police, North West Ambulance Service, and Cheshire Fire and Rescue Service attended the scene. A significant emergency response was mobilized to manage the accident and provide assistance to those involved. Further details on the emergency response will be released as they become available.
